What a Digital Piano Is โ And What It Is Not
A digital piano is an electronic instrument designed to replicate the playing experience and sound of an acoustic piano as faithfully as possible. It uses recorded samples (digital recordings of real piano notes at various dynamics) or physical modelling (mathematical simulation of piano string and hammer behaviour) to produce its sound, played through built-in speakers or headphones.
The goal of a digital piano is to feel, sound, and respond like an acoustic piano โ with the practical advantages of lower cost, no tuning required, consistent sound regardless of environment, volume control, headphone practice, lighter weight, and smaller footprint.
A digital piano is not a toy keyboard, a synthesiser, or a general-purpose arranger keyboard (though it may include some additional sounds and features beyond piano). Its primary purpose is piano playing โ practising, learning, performing, and enjoying the piano repertoire. Everything else is secondary.
Digital Piano vs Keyboard โ The Critical Distinction
This distinction matters enormously and is the source of most purchasing mistakes in this category.
A digital piano has 88 weighted keys that are designed to replicate the feel of an acoustic piano. The keys have resistance โ they push back against your fingers as you press them, just as acoustic piano keys do. This weighted, hammer-action feel is essential for developing proper piano technique โ the finger strength, control, and touch sensitivity that all piano music depends upon.
A keyboard (in the general sense) typically has 61 or 76 unweighted or semi-weighted keys โ the keys are light and spring-loaded, responding to touch but without the resistance and weight of piano keys. Keyboards are designed for portability, variety of sounds (hundreds of instrument voices, rhythms, and accompaniments), and affordability. They are excellent for general music-making, songwriting, and exploring sounds โ but they are not suitable for learning piano technique because the key action does not develop the finger strength and control that piano playing requires.
If your goal is to learn piano โ whether classical, jazz, pop, or any style โ a digital piano with 88 weighted, hammer-action keys is the minimum requirement. A keyboard with unweighted keys will not develop proper technique and will limit your musical development. This is the single most important point in this guide.
Key Action โ Weighted, Hammer, Graded, and Semi-Weighted
Key action is the mechanism that determines how the keys feel when you press them. It is the most important specification in a digital piano.
Fully Weighted Hammer Action
The keys contain weighted hammers that replicate the mechanical action of an acoustic piano. When you press a key, a hammer pivots and creates resistance that feels like playing a real piano. This is the standard for quality digital pianos and the minimum acceptable action for serious piano practice.
Graded Hammer Action
A refinement of hammer action where the keys are heavier in the bass and lighter in the treble โ exactly as they are on an acoustic piano (where longer, heavier strings require more force to sound). Graded hammer action provides the most realistic playing feel across the entire keyboard. Most quality digital pianos include graded hammer action.
Semi-Weighted
Keys with some added resistance (typically spring-loaded with weights) but without the hammer mechanism that replicates acoustic piano feel. Semi-weighted keys are lighter and faster than hammer action โ suited to synthesiser and organ playing but inadequate for developing piano technique.
Unweighted (Synth Action)
Light, spring-loaded keys with no added weight or hammer mechanism. Fast and responsive for synthesiser playing but entirely unsuitable for piano practice.
What to Look For
Graded hammer action is the standard for a quality digital piano. At lower price points, some instruments offer weighted action without true grading โ acceptable for beginners but less realistic than graded. Avoid semi-weighted or unweighted instruments if your primary purpose is piano playing.
Sound Generation โ Sampling and Modelling
Sampling
The most common method. High-quality recordings of individual notes from one or more real acoustic pianos are stored digitally in the instrument. When you press a key, the corresponding sample plays back at a volume and timbre matched to how hard you pressed the key (velocity). Higher-quality digital pianos use multiple samples per key (one for soft playing, another for medium, another for loud) and capture the natural resonances, overtones, and decay characteristics of the original instrument.
The quality of the samples is what makes a digital piano sound convincing or artificial. Premium digital pianos use samples from concert grand pianos, recorded with meticulous precision, and include subtleties like string resonance (the way unstruck strings vibrate in sympathy with struck notes), damper resonance, and the sound of the hammer mechanism.
Physical Modelling
A more recent approach that uses mathematical algorithms to simulate the behaviour of piano strings, hammers, soundboards, and dampers in real time. Rather than playing back a recording, the instrument calculates the sound based on how you interact with the keys โ pressure, speed, release, and even how you hold the sustain pedal.
Physical modelling potentially offers more expressive nuance than sampling (because every parameter responds dynamically rather than selecting from a finite set of recorded samples), but the quality of the modelling engine varies. Some implementations sound remarkably realistic; others sound synthetic.
Most digital pianos in the entry-level and mid-range market use sampling. Physical modelling appears primarily in premium instruments and in hybrid approaches that combine sampling with modelling elements.
Polyphony โ Why the Number Matters
Polyphony is the maximum number of individual sounds the instrument can produce simultaneously. Every note you play, including notes sustained by the damper pedal, counts toward the polyphony limit.
This matters because piano music โ particularly with the sustain pedal depressed โ can involve many simultaneous notes. A chord held with the pedal, followed by a scale passage over the top, followed by another chord, can easily exceed 64 simultaneous notes. When the polyphony limit is reached, the instrument drops the oldest notes to make room for new ones, which can create audible gaps in sustained passages.
Minimum recommended polyphony: 128 notes. This covers the vast majority of playing situations without audible note-dropping. 192 or 256 notes is preferable for advanced players, complex repertoire, and layered sounds (where two instrument voices play simultaneously, doubling the polyphony demand).
64-note polyphony (found on some budget instruments) is limiting and will cause audible issues in moderately complex music with the sustain pedal.
Types of Digital Piano โ Portable, Cabinet, Stage, and Hybrid
Portable (Slab) Digital Pianos
The keyboard mechanism and sound engine in a compact, flat housing without built-in legs or stand. Portable digital pianos are placed on a separate stand (an X-stand, a dedicated stand, or a table). They typically include built-in speakers (though often modest in size and power) and are light enough to transport.
Portable digital pianos are the most popular type for beginners and for players who need flexibility โ they can be set up in different rooms, stored when not in use, and transported to lessons or performances.
Cabinet (Console) Digital Pianos
A complete unit with built-in legs, pedals (typically three, like an acoustic piano), and a stand โ resembling a small upright piano in appearance. Cabinet digital pianos have larger, more powerful built-in speakers than portable models (because the cabinet provides more space for speaker enclosures), and the three-pedal unit is integrated rather than a separate accessory.
Cabinet digital pianos are designed as furniture โ a permanent fixture in a room. They look more like a traditional piano, which matters to some households and some players. The trade-off is that they are heavier, less portable, and typically more expensive than portable models with equivalent key action and sound quality.
Stage Pianos
Designed for live performance. Stage pianos prioritise sound quality, key action, portability, and connectivity over built-in speakers (which are typically omitted โ stage pianos are connected to external amplification). They often include a wider range of high-quality sounds (electric pianos, organs, strings, and other keyboard instruments used in live performance) and more extensive connectivity options (balanced audio outputs, multiple MIDI ports).
Stage pianos are for performing musicians who need a professional-quality instrument for gigging. They are not typically the best choice for home practice (no built-in speakers means you need external amplification or headphones).
Hybrid Pianos
Combine digital sound generation with elements of acoustic piano construction โ typically a real acoustic piano action (the same hammer mechanism found in an acoustic piano) triggering digital sounds. Hybrid pianos offer the most authentic playing feel available in a digital instrument, at a price that reflects the combination of acoustic and digital engineering.
Built-In Speakers and Headphone Practice
Built-In Speakers
Most portable and cabinet digital pianos include built-in speakers for playing without external amplification. Speaker quality varies significantly โ budget instruments may have small, tinny speakers that do not do justice to the piano samples, while premium instruments have carefully designed speaker systems that produce a rich, room-filling sound.
For home practice, built-in speakers should be adequate for the room in which the piano will be used. If the speakers sound thin or lack bass, external powered speakers can supplement or replace them.
Headphone Practice
The ability to practise through headphones โ silently, at any hour, without disturbing others โ is one of the most significant practical advantages of a digital piano over an acoustic piano. Virtually all digital pianos include a headphone output (usually a standard 6.35 mm / quarter-inch jack). Some include two headphone outputs, allowing two people (student and teacher) to listen simultaneously.
Good headphones reveal the full quality of the piano sound โ detail and nuance that may be masked by modest built-in speakers. A quality pair of headphones is a worthwhile companion purchase for any digital piano.
Connectivity โ USB, MIDI, Audio, and Bluetooth
USB
Most digital pianos include a USB to Host connection that allows the piano to communicate with a computer, tablet, or smartphone. This connection enables the piano to function as a MIDI controller (sending note data to music software), receive sounds from software instruments, and interact with piano learning apps.
USB connectivity opens up a wide range of learning and creative possibilities โ interactive lessons, sheet music display, recording, and access to sounds beyond the piano's built-in library.
MIDI
MIDI (Musical Instrument Digital Interface) is the standard protocol for communication between digital musical instruments and computers. USB typically carries MIDI data on modern digital pianos, but some instruments also include traditional 5-pin MIDI connectors for compatibility with older equipment.
Audio Outputs
Line-level audio outputs (usually on 6.35 mm / quarter-inch jacks) allow the piano to be connected to external speakers, PA systems, recording interfaces, or mixing desks. Essential for stage pianos and useful for anyone who wants to play through better speakers than the built-in ones.
Bluetooth
Some digital pianos include Bluetooth MIDI (for wireless connection to apps and devices) and/or Bluetooth Audio (for streaming music from a phone through the piano's speakers). Bluetooth MIDI is useful for wireless interaction with learning apps. Bluetooth audio is a convenience feature.
Additional Sounds and Features
Most digital pianos include sounds beyond acoustic piano โ typically electric pianos, organs, strings, harpsichord, and other keyboard instruments. The number of additional sounds varies from a handful (on piano-focused instruments) to hundreds (on instruments that lean toward keyboard versatility).
Recording capability โ Many digital pianos can record performances internally (and play them back), which is useful for self-assessment and practice.
Metronome โ A built-in metronome is standard on most digital pianos. Using it during practice develops timing and rhythm.
Split and layer modes โ Some instruments allow you to split the keyboard (different sound in each half) or layer two sounds simultaneously (piano and strings, for example).
Lesson mode โ Some instruments include built-in lesson features that split the keyboard for student and teacher, or that guide the player through songs and exercises. These can be useful for beginners practising without a teacher.
Pedals โ Sustain, Soft, and Sostenuto
Sustain Pedal (Damper Pedal)
The most important pedal. When pressed, it lifts the virtual dampers from all strings, allowing all played notes to ring and sustain until the pedal is released. The sustain pedal is used constantly in piano playing โ it is not optional.
Most portable digital pianos come with a basic single sustain pedal (a switch-type pedal that sits on the floor). This is functional but binary โ fully on or fully off. Higher-quality pianos support half-pedalling (the ability to partially depress the pedal for partial sustain, a technique used extensively in advanced playing). Half-pedalling requires both a compatible piano and a compatible pedal.
Three-Pedal Units
Cabinet digital pianos and some portable pianos (with optional pedal units) offer the full three-pedal configuration of an acoustic piano: sustain (right), sostenuto (middle โ sustains only the notes held at the moment the pedal is pressed), and soft (left โ reduces volume and slightly changes the tone).
For beginners, a single sustain pedal is sufficient. For advancing players, the three-pedal unit becomes increasingly important as repertoire demands more expressive pedalling.
The Stand and Bench Question
Portable digital pianos require a separate stand and bench โ these are rarely included with the instrument and must be budgeted for.
Stands
X-stands โ Affordable, adjustable, and portable. Adequate for light use but can wobble during aggressive playing and may not hold the piano at exactly the right height.
Z-stands โ More stable than X-stands, with a wider base. A good middle-ground option.
Dedicated furniture-style stands โ Designed for a specific piano model or range. Stable, attractive, and provide the correct height. Often include a pedal bar. The best option for a permanent home setup.
Bench
A proper piano bench โ adjustable in height, stable, and large enough to sit comfortably โ is important for correct posture and technique. Dining chairs and office chairs are not adequate substitutes (wrong height, wrong stability, wrong support). A height-adjustable piano bench allows you to position your forearms parallel to the keyboard, which is essential for comfortable and healthy playing technique.
Digital Pianos for Children and Beginners
A digital piano is an excellent first instrument for children learning piano. The key considerations are the same as for adults โ 88 weighted keys with hammer action โ because proper technique development requires the correct key feel from the very beginning. A child who learns on unweighted keys will struggle to transfer their technique to a real piano or a properly weighted instrument later.
For children, additional practical considerations include:
Headphone practice โ Allows practice at any time without disturbing the household.
Height adjustment โ An adjustable bench ensures the child can sit at the correct height as they grow.
Durability โ Children are not always gentle with instruments. A well-built digital piano withstands the normal wear of daily practice.
Built-in learning features โ Interactive lesson modes, metronome, and recording can support practice between formal lessons.
The Honest Comparison with Acoustic Pianos
A digital piano is not an acoustic piano. It is a remarkably good approximation, and for many players and many situations, it is the more practical choice โ but the differences exist and are worth understanding honestly.
What a digital piano does as well or better: Silent practice (headphones). Consistent sound regardless of room and temperature. No tuning required. Lighter and smaller. Multiple sounds. Recording capability. Lower purchase cost (compared to equivalent-quality acoustics). Connectivity with technology.
What an acoustic piano does better: The physical, mechanical responsiveness of a real hammer striking a real string creates a connection between player and instrument that even the best digital action cannot fully replicate. The acoustic resonance of an entire piano body producing sound โ the sympathetic vibration of unstruck strings, the complex overtone structure of a real soundboard, the way sound fills a room โ is different from speakers reproducing a recording. Experienced pianists can feel the difference in the way the instrument responds to the most subtle variations in touch.
The practical reality: For the vast majority of players โ beginners, students, recreational players, and many gigging professionals โ a quality digital piano provides a playing experience that is more than adequate for developing skills, enjoying music, and performing. The advantages of digital (silent practice, no tuning, portability, cost) outweigh the acoustic advantages for most real-world situations. An acoustic piano becomes a meaningful upgrade for advanced players and for dedicated pianists who want the deepest possible connection with the instrument.

Common Mistakes and How to Avoid Them
Buying a keyboard instead of a digital piano. If the goal is to learn piano, you need 88 weighted hammer-action keys. A keyboard with unweighted keys will not develop proper technique.
Ignoring key action quality. The action is more important than the number of sounds, the brand name, or the appearance. A piano with excellent action and modest sounds is a better instrument than one with poor action and hundreds of voices.
Not budgeting for a stand, bench, and pedal. Portable digital pianos typically do not include these. They are essential โ not optional.
Choosing based on feature count. More sounds, more rhythms, more features do not make a better piano. A focused, well-built instrument with great action and great piano sound is better than a feature-laden instrument with poor action.
Not using headphones. The built-in speakers on portable digital pianos are often the weakest component. Good headphones reveal the full quality of the piano sound and make practice a more immersive experience.
Placing the piano at the wrong height. Forearms should be approximately parallel to the keyboard when playing. Too high or too low causes tension and poor technique. An adjustable bench solves this.
